Leo Australia has announced the appointment of three new Executive Creative Directors, reinforcing its leadership team across Melbourne and Sydney. Hilary Badger joins as Executive Creative Director in Melbourne, while Tommy Cehak and Tim Woolford have been promoted to Executive Creative Directors in Sydney.
Badger brings over 20 years of experience working with major brands in financial services, FMCG, automotive, retail, government, and tourism. Most recently, she served at Ogilvy Melbourne and has also contributed as an AWARD jury chair and lecturer.

Meanwhile, Cehak and Woolford, who joined Leo Australia in 2023, have played key roles in award-winning campaigns for Diageo, Amazon, and Destination NSW. Their notable projects, including Bundaberg Rum’s “Wedding that Fans Built” and Johnnie Walker’s “In Her Boots,” have earned global recognition at prestigious awards such as Cannes, Spikes, One Show, AWARD, and D&AD.
In their new roles, they will lead creative efforts for AAMI, GIO, and Suncorp Insurance following the recent consolidation of the Suncorp portfolio.
